Transaction: 34efb6954aec4a218d8f6444771336b7f92fedc2b119be551b7e11507ae8c5d8

Block Hash: 0790adf33e0c966f768de1a96b3abefe020eebaa3c684cca38d71fa05f295eb0

Confirmations: 41159

Timestamp: 2025-10-31 15:02:11

Amount: 40.723466

Is Block Reward: No

Inputs

Sender Address Amount
SfXmfUeeBg8bcRpJ52t7S7nhqS7qZGmuSN 40.58

Outputs

Recipient Address Amount
SfXmfUeeBg8bcRpJ52t7S7nhqS7qZGmuSN 40.723466